Comparison FAQs

What is the biggest difference between the Flowermate V5 Nano and the RiO?

The biggest practical difference is portability: the Flowermate V5 Nano is roughly 367g lighter than the RiO, which adds up over a day of pocket carry.

Which is cheaper, the Flowermate V5 Nano or the RiO?

Flowermate V5 Nano is the cheaper option at $130 compared with $150 for the RiO, about $20 less. Live retailer pricing can shift, so confirm before buying.

Which is lighter, the Flowermate V5 Nano or the RiO?

Flowermate V5 Nano is the lighter unit at 155 grams, around 367g less than the RiO at ~522g. The lighter device is easier to carry and pocket day-to-day.

Can I swap the batteries on the Flowermate V5 Nano or the RiO?

Flowermate V5 Nano uses removable 18650, so you can carry spares for back-to-back days. The RiO has a built-in battery you can't swap on the go.
